#24 Zykiesis Cannon

Class: Sophomore

Ht/Wt: 6-0/195

Position: Cornerback

Hometown: Mauldin, SC

Twitter: @CannonSoSwiift

Thoughts: Cannon was as solid prospect out of South Carolina last season and if you want to take a look at lasts year post I was fairly spot on with what I thought his role would be in 2014. (I thought the post was still funny too) Cannon got some reps on special teams, showed flashes (literally at times) that he had some speed to burn and could play with the big boys, and is now looking to take on a bigger role in the secondary in 2015. As Spring Camp concluded, and now that we’re 6 days into the fall, Cannon is still in the running for a starting spot at either corner or safety. Cannon has been getting some significant time with the first team defense at the safety position, but one would assume this move is more so out of necessity than performance at this point. If you haven’t been able to keep up with all the happenings of the last few days, (no shame in that) Chucky Williams has been noticeably absent in the secondary. One would think that a significant injury or potential disciplinary issue that would keep him out for an extended period would have somehow leaked at this point so I’m not extremely concerned, but reports are that Cannon has played well given this opportunity to fill in.

I pegged Tru Washington as my starting corner opposite Shaq just five days ago and nothing has really forced me to change my mind at this point. If Chucky is out for awhile than Cannon may become the man fairly quickly, but if he returns to practice soon, as most expect, I think Cannon falls back into a supporting role at either position, providing relief when necessary and still getting special teams reps every week. Trumaine Washington, Duke Culver, the emergence of true freshman Jaire Alexander and the constant praise I’ve heard about Cannon the last two years has me very excited about the secondary in 2016, 2017 and beyond.
